REHABILITATION OF OFFENDERS ACT 1974 – NOTICE TO OFFENDERS

  • Do you have any convictions, cautions, reprimands or final warnings that are not “protected” as defined by the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975 (as amended in 2013)
  • The amendments to the Exceptions Order 1975 (2013) provide that certain convictions and cautions are protected and are not subject to disclosure to employers and cannot be taken into account
  • Any information should be given on a separate sheet and sent with this application form. This information will be treated as confidential and will not necessarily preclude you from employment.

    Failure to declare or the falsification of any of the above details will result in the withdrawal of any job offer.
